﻿body {
}

p.info
{
	background-color:white; 
	/*height:7em; */
	width:480px;
	padding-left: 5px; 
	text-align: left;
}
#bottom_pane
{
	position:relative;
	width:758px;
	height:165px; 
}

#tyuigaki
{
	width:495px;
	background-color:White;
	padding-left:5px;
	position:absolute; 
	bottom:5px; 
	left:5px; 
	border-width : 1px;
	border-style : dashed;
	border-color : #ffbc79; 
}
#company
{
	width:224px; 
	height:80px; 
	position:absolute; 
	right:5px; 
	bottom:5px; 
	text-align:right;
}
.ime_active
{
	ime-mode:active;
}
.ime_disable
{
	ime-mode:disabled;
}
.text-right
{
	text-align:right;
}
.hiro12 {
  font-size : 12px;
  font-family : "ＭＳ Ｐゴシック";
  line-height : 16px;
  color : black;
}

.hiro11 {
	font-size : 11px;
	font-family : "ＭＳ Ｐゴシック";
	color : #555555;
	line-height : 14px;
}

a {
	text-decoration:none;
}

a:hover {
	text-decoration:underline;
}

a img {
	border:0;
}
img {vertical-align: bottom}
.hiro12 .hiro12 .hiro12 table {
}

#tableline table {
    border-collapse:collapse;
}

.mytable td {
border-style:solid;
border-width:1px;  
border-color:#FFCCFF;
padding-left:5px;
}

#info002
{
	border:solid 1px #cccccc;
	padding:0;
	width:450px;
	margin-left:auto;
	margin-right:auto;
	margin-top:10px;
	margin-bottom:10px;
}

#info002 p
{
	padding-left:10px;
}


.radiotable
{
	border-color:White;
	border-style:solid;
	border-width:1px;
}
.radiotable tr
{
	
	border-color:White;
	border-style:solid;
	border-width:10px;
}
	
.radiotable td
{
	
	border-color:White;
	border-style:solid;
	border-width:10px;
}


.listborder
{
	padding:0;
	margin:0;
}

.listborder td
{
	padding:0;
	margin:0;
	border:solid 1px white;

}

.hiyou
{
	font-weight:bold;
	font-size:23px;
	color:#4169e1;
}

.hiyou001
{
	font-weight:bold;
	font-size:9px;
	color:#0000cd;
}
